Is Bio & Me Super Berry Gut Loving Granola Dairy Free?


Ingredients
Wholegrain Oats (50%), Seeds (10%) (sunflower, Pumpkin, Brown Linseed, Chia (salvia Hispanica)), Dates, Vegetable Fibres (chickpea, Maize), Chicory Root Fibre, Extra Virgin Olive Oil, Puffed Sorghum, Skin On Almonds, Quinoa, Dried Carrot, Puffed Lentils, Freeze Dried Berries (2%), (raspberry, Strawberry, Blueberry), Dried Beetroot (1%), Beetroot And Carrot Extract, Natural Flavourings. Contains: Oats, Almonds. May Contain Traces Of Other Nuts. While We Don't Use Wheat (a Gluten- Containing Grain) In Our Products, Our Bakery Does Handle Wheat So Unfortunately We're Not Currently Suitable For Coeliacs.
What is a Dairy Free diet?
A dairy-free diet eliminates all foods made from or containing milk and milk-derived ingredients, such as butter, cheese, yogurt, and cream. It's essential for people with lactose intolerance, milk allergies, or those who prefer plant-based alternatives. Common dairy substitutes include almond, soy, oat, and coconut-based milks and cheeses. While dairy is a major source of calcium and vitamin D, these nutrients can be replaced through fortified foods or supplements. Many people find going dairy-free helps reduce digestive issues, acne, or inflammation, but balance and proper nutrient intake remain key for long-term health.
